Great microphone for the price!
Summary: This microphone is well worth the price. If you don't want to spend more than $30 and you're willing to work with software filters, I would strongly recommend this microphone.This was one of the best valued purchases I've made. I would easily pay double what I paid for this microphone. Because it's a fairly inexpensive microphone, I wasn't expecting amazing sound quality, but it actually does its job quite well. Out of the box, it buzzes a little bit, which is easily fixed with a couple free audio filters (I used VST plugins on my computer). The included tripod is about 5 inches tall and has adjustable tilt. The microphone is held onto the tripod with a shock mount using elastic bands, and the included pop filter is a nice touch that really adds to the value of this mic. The mic is rechargeable (micro USB), and it has a battery life of about 6 hours. I would recommend against charging the mic while using it, because the charging causes interference. However, this interference can easily be eliminated using low pass and noise filters (which is what I do). The microphone has other nice features, such as built-in adjustable echo (I don't use it, but I'm sure someone will), a built-in volume slider, and a media passthrough, which is especially useful if you only have one jack on your device. In terms of appearance, it looks professional and feels premium.This microphone is an incredibly great value, and it can sound surprisingly nice with the right mix of filters. I would highly recommend this microphone to anyone looking for an inexpensive mic that sounds great and doesn't require any extra accessories.
